WebThe total material to be purchased will be used later in the cash disbursement section of the CASH budget. Direct Labor Budget The direct labor budget is a very easy one. We need to know the units required from the production budget. Next, we need to know how many direct labor hours it takes to complete one unit and the cost per labor hour. maryland railroad radio frequencies https://tommyvadell.com
